Top 10 Tips for Navigating Mirage Like a Pro in CS2
Mirage is one of the most popular maps in Counter-Strike 2, and mastering it requires not only skill but also a deep understanding of its layout and dynamics. Here are the top 10 tips for navigating this map like a pro:
- Understand the Layout: Familiarize yourself with key areas such as A-site, B-site, and mid. Knowing where to find cover and angles can drastically improve your gameplay.
- Use Utility Wisely: Smoke grenades and flashes are essential on Mirage. Blocking vision or flushing out hidden enemies can secure crucial rounds.
- Callouts are Key: Use precise callouts for locations to communicate effectively with your team. Phrases like ‘Triple Stack’ or ‘Ninja’ can save precious seconds in tense situations.
- Control Mid: Mid control is vital for both teams. Take initiative to dominate this space and create opportunities for flanking.
- Learn A and B Rush Tactics: Knowing how to execute successful rush strategies can catch the defending team off guard and lead to quick wins.
- Positioning Matters: Always be aware of your positioning relative to your teammates and the enemy. Proper positioning can mean the difference between life and death.
- Watch Professional Games: Study how pros navigate Mirage. Their strategies can provide insights that you can implement in your gameplay.
- Practice Makes Perfect: Regularly practicing your movement and shooting on this map can greatly improve your skills over time.
- Adapt to the Enemy: Pay attention to the enemy’s movements and adjust your strategies accordingly. This adaptability is vital for success.

What Are the Key Callouts and Spots on Mirage in CS2?
In CS2, Mirage is one of the most iconic maps, renowned for its strategic layout and numerous callouts that can significantly enhance gameplay. Key areas such as A Site, B Site, and the Mid play crucial roles in both offense and defense. For players unfamiliar with the map, understanding the key callouts is essential. For instance, locations like Tetris near A Site, Jungle, and CT Spawn are pivotal in coordinating team movements and executing strategies. Additionally, areas such as Van and Balcony provide tactical advantages for flanking and ambushes.
When navigating Mirage, players must also be aware of the common spots that can influence the outcome of rounds. The Top Mid area offers a vantage point for snipers, while Connect can help teams rotate between A and B Sites quickly. Important callouts like the Nest and the Ladder Room can be game-changers during intense battles. Additionally, the Palace and Ramp provide opportunities for surprise attacks, making it vital for players to communicate effectively regarding enemy positions. By mastering these callouts and key spots, teams can improve their strategies and enhance their performance in competitive matches on Mirage.
